Bug Description
Duel booting with Windows shows the hardware works out-of-the-box there. Windows device manager calls it 'Intel AVSteam Camera 2500' on 'Intel HD Graphics 515'.
It claims the attach path is video\ven_
Upgrading to the 18.04 HWE kernel hasn't changed things.
syslog, lspci and lsusb attached.
